Foreign Bodies and the Body Politic

Discourses of Social Pathology in Early Modern England

Focusing on the interplay between the body, disease, and societal attitudes during Tudor and early Stuart England, this book explores how health perceptions influenced social dynamics and cultural practices. It delves into historical perspectives on illness, the human body, and the implications for social identity and community interactions in a transformative period of English history. Through a detailed analysis, it uncovers the complexities of how disease shaped societal norms and individual experiences.
